Walz, Inc. 16.00 Weisberger Bros. 22.43 Comes now Mr. Russell Fisher, Attorney for Henry and.Sarah Rogers, 101.S. Kentucky in regards to the condemnation order issued to said Rogers on a structure located on their property and Mr. Fisher informs the Board at this time that the repair i- tems on this building as previously issued by the Building Commissioner have all been taken care of except a couple items due to weather conditions. Mr. Lane recommends to the Board that in view of weather conditions additional time should be given to complete this project. Board now grants a period until March 2, 1959 for completion.
